23 /**
24 * The StartupCache is a persistent cache of simple key-value pairs,
25 * where the keys are null-terminated c-strings and the values are
26 * arbitrary data, passed as a (char*, size) tuple.
27 *
28 * Clients should use the GetSingleton() static method to access the cache. It
29 * will be available from the end of XPCOM init (NS_InitXPCOM3 in nsXPComInit.cpp),
30 * until XPCOM shutdown begins. The GetSingleton() method will return null if the cache
31 * is unavailable. The cache is only provided for libxul builds --
32 * it will fail to link in non-libxul builds. The XPCOM interface is provided
33 * only to allow compiled-code tests; clients should avoid using it.
34 *
35 * The API provided is very simple: GetBuffer() returns a buffer that was previously
36 * stored in the cache (if any), and PutBuffer() inserts a buffer into the cache.
37 * GetBuffer returns a new buffer, and the caller must take ownership of it.
38 * PutBuffer will assert if the client attempts to insert a buffer with the same name as
39 * an existing entry. The cache makes a copy of the passed-in buffer, so client
40 * retains ownership.
41 *
42 * InvalidateCache() may be called if a client suspects data corruption
43 * or wishes to invalidate for any other reason. This will remove all existing cache data.
44 * Additionally, the static method IgnoreDiskCache() can be called if it is
45 * believed that the on-disk cache file is itself corrupt. This call implicitly
46 * calls InvalidateCache (if the singleton has been initialized) to ensure any
47 * data already read from disk is discarded. The cache will not load data from
48 * the disk file until a successful write occurs.
49 *
50 * Finally, getDebugObjectOutputStream() allows debug code to wrap an objectstream
51 * with a debug objectstream, to check for multiply-referenced objects. These will
52 * generally fail to deserialize correctly, unless they are stateless singletons or the
53 * client maintains their own object data map for deserialization.
54 *
55 * Writes before the final-ui-startup notification are placed in an intermediate
56 * cache in memory, then written out to disk at a later time, to get writes off the
57 * startup path. In any case, clients should not rely on being able to GetBuffer()
58 * data that is written to the cache, since it may not have been written to disk or
59 * another client may have invalidated the cache. In other words, it should be used as
60 * a cache only, and not a reliable persistent store.
61 *
62 * Some utility functions are provided in StartupCacheUtils. These functions wrap the
63 * buffers into object streams, which may be useful for serializing objects. Note
64 * the above caution about multiply-referenced objects, though -- the streams are just
65 * as 'dumb' as the underlying buffers about multiply-referenced objects. They just
66 * provide some convenience in writing out data.
67 */
